Gas Spring Guides

Gas springs are a practical and economical solution for controlling the movement of parts in a wide array of devices. These components significantly enhance device functionality and ergonomics, ensuring safety with their controlled motion for both opening and closing actions. Built to endure the lifespan of most equipment, industrial gas springs are self-sufficient units that operate cleanly and require no maintenance.

Designed for robust performance, gas springs are applicable in various sectors including automotive, medical, fitness, and business machinery, as well as in food processing equipment. Their maintenance-free design is particularly advantageous in environments that demand high standards of cleanliness and minimal operational interference, like those found in medical and food industries.
